In turn summer residence of the kings (at the end of the 19th century) and "city of the marquis", this small fishing port has seen the flourishing of palaces and rich villas commissioned by the provincial upper bourgeoisie, as well as a pontifical university, whose enormous neo-gothic palace overlooks the village. Don't miss under any circumstances the Capricho de Gaudí, perched on the heights of the village, witnessing the architect's promising beginnings, as well as its old cemetery, built on the remains of a 15th century church. Close to the town centre, the Comillas beach, which stretches for almost a kilometre, offers a pleasant and refreshing break.
